The Winner: Cosmo!
You win a complete set of Multi-Mandrel Inserts with two Multi-Mandrel Handles:
http://inspirationtoolworks.com/ebay/mm-set-400.jpg
Congratulations!
All those crazy shapes at the top get inserted into the handles allowing you to make grooved cabochons at the torch. You can then use the groove
to attach a wire wrapping. I will have them for sale on my website soon.
The bottom left is a V pendant insert, and the lower right a button insert.

How are these different from the grooved cab mandrels? I have the heart and the teardrop. They look flatter, is that the case?
Yes.
These are the new grooved cab mandrels... They work just about the same, but they are WAY easier for me to have manufactured, and I can have them made in any shape I want. The flatness gives a slightly narrower groove, and the flatness means there's a little more elbow room before an "oops" - locking the cab to the insert.

You dip these in bead release and build up your glass inside on the torch? You use these with a kiln for fusing?
You dip them in bead release, build up a mass of glass inside the frame, and then squeeze with BBQ mashers to flatten and spread the glass out over the frame. This leaves a groove after you take them out of the kiln and remove the inserts.
To see some example pictures, check out:
http://inspirationtoolworks.com/lampworking/0013/
I will have the page update in the next few days with this new style.
Currently, you can't use them for fusing.... but maybe someday!
